No. Name Description
P3-08
Shutdown Pump Delta
Level
Sets the level used for the multiplex
pumping operation.
Parameter is active only when P3-02 is set
to 1 or 2.
When P3-02 is set to 1, the last pump that
was brought online will be shut down by
opening the dedicated mult-function
discrete output (H2-0o = 80 to 84) when
the delta feedback (feedback minus
setpoint) has exceeded the level
programmed in this parameter for the time
set in P3-09.
When the P3-02 is set to 2, the last pump
that was brought online will be shut down
by opening the dedicated multi-function
discrete output (H2-0o = 80 to 84) when
the output frequency drops below the level
programmed in P3-50, P3-60, P3-70,
P3-80, or P3-90 and the delta feedback
(feedback minus setpoint) has exceeded the
level set in this parameter for the time set in
P3-09.
Note: Programming this
parameter too close to the
system setpoint may cause
the pump system to cycle
excessively.
P3-09
Shutdown Pump Delay
Time
Sets the delay time before one of the
additional line pumps is shut down.
P3-10
Setpoint Boost
Maximum at De-Stage
Sets the maximum amount of boost that can
be added to the setpoint after a de-stage
occurs.
Setting this parameter to 0.0 disables the
function.
P3-11
Setpoint Boost after
De-Stage Time
Sets the amount of time that the setpoint will
remain boosted after lag pump is de-staged.
P3-12
Multi Pump Setpoint
Increase during
Transition
Sets the system setpoint increase each time
a new pump is brought online.
Pump 1: Setpoint
Pump 1 + 2: Setpoint + P3-12
Pump 1 + 2 + 3: Setpoint + 2 x P3-12
P3-13
Multi Pump Setpoint
Decrease during
Transition
Sets the system setpoint decrease each time
a new pump is brought online.
Pump 1: Setpoint
Pump 1 + 2: Setpoint - P3-13
Pump 1 + 2 + 3: Setpoint - 2 x P3-13
P3-14
Multiplex Stabilization
Time
Sets the time used to stabilize the system
when a pump is added or shut down during
multiplex operation.
When a pump is added, the stabilize timer
temporarily disables the lead/lag
functionality for the programmed time to
prevent pump cycling.
Function is active in contactor multiplex
mode (P1-01 = 1). Time pump protection
and lead/lag control is suspended during
stabilization time.
P3-15
High Feedback Quick
De-stage
Sets the High Feedback level that will
trigger a quick de-stage. The quick de-stage
uses an internal 2 sec delay.
A setting of 0 disables this feature.
P3-16
Low Feedback Quick
De-stage
Sets the Low Feedback level that will
trigger a quick de-stage. The quick de-stage
uses an internal 2 sec delay.
A setting of 0 disables this feature.
P3-30 Stage Selection Mode
Sets the method of staging for the pumps.
0: Sequential
1: Stop history
P3-31
De-Stage Selection
Mode
Sets the method for removing contactor
pumps.
0: Last in, first out (LIFO)
1: First in, first out (FIFO)
No. Name Description
P3-40
Pre-Charge Lag Pump
Select
Selects which of the lag pumps can come on
during a pre-charge.
0: Disabled
2: Pump 2 (H2-0o = 80)
3: Pump 3 (H2-0o = 81)
4: Pump 4 (H2-0o = 82)
5: Pump 5 (H2-0o = 83)
6: Pump 6 (H2-0o = 84)
P3-41
Pre-Charge Lag Pump
Run Time
Sets the length of time that the lag pump
specified in P3-40 is energized.
P3-42
Post-Pre-Charge Lag
Pump Operation
Determines whether the lag pump set in pre-
charge (P3-40) turns off or maintains its
state when pre-charge is completed.
0: Turn off
1: Continue
P3-43
Pre-Charge Lag Pump
Delay Time
Sets the length of time that the drive is in
the pre-charge mode before the lag pump
set in P3-40 is energized.
P3-50,
P3-60,
P3-70,
P3-80,
P3-90
Pumps 2 to 6
Frequency Shutdown
Level
Sets the level used for the multiplex
pumping operation.
Parameter is active only when P3-02 is set
to 0 or 2.
When P3-02 is set to 0 and a total of two
pumps are running, the last pump (Pump 2)
that was brought online will be shut down
by opening the dedicated mult-function
discrete output (H2-0o = 80 to 84) when
the output frequency falls below the level
set in this parameter for the time set in
P3-09.
When P3-02 is set to 2 and a total of two
pumps are running, the last pump (Pump 2)
that was brought online will be shut down
by opening the dedicated mult-function
discrete output (H2-0o = 80 to 84) when
the delta feedback (setpoint minus
feedback) has exceeded the level
programmed in this parameter for the time
set in P3-09.
P4-01 Pre-Charge Level Runs the drive at the frequency set in P4-02.
P4-02 Pre-Charge Frequency
Sets the frequency reference used when the
Pre-Charge function is active.
P4-03 Pre-Charge Time
Sets the maximum allowed Pre-Charge
time.
When P1-01 is set to 3 (MEMOBUS
network), the function is active only on the
first drive to run in the network.
Setting this parameter to 0.0 disables the
function.
P4-04
Pre-Charge Message
Style
Selects how the “Pre-charge Active”
message is displayed on the operator.
0: Full Screen Message
1: Home Monitor Text
P4-05
Pre-Charge Loss of
Prime Level
Detects loss of prime in the pump.
When the measured quantity determined by
P1-18 drops below this level for the time set
in P1-20 and the output frequency is at the
level set in P4-02, a “Loss of Prime”
condition occurs.
The drive responds to the “Loss of Prime”
condition depending on the setting of
P1-22, Loss of Prime Selection.
P4-06
Pre-Charge Frequency
2
Sets the frequency reference used when the
Pre-Charge function 2 is active.
Setting this parameter to 0.0 disables the
function.
P4-07 Pre-Charge Time 2
Sets the time at which the drive will spend
at the Pre-Charge frequency 2 speed during
pre-charge.
Setting this parameter to 0.0 disables the
function.
